Address

MBeSggrFSzdLPUFTCfW1TP7hB8BUdBUsAzCopy

Total Received

11.85075325 LTC

Total Sent

0 LTC

№ Transactions

1

Final Balance

11.85075325 LTC

Transactions
Filter